P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Kontaktformular in einen Blog binden?



picker
08.06.2009, 17:13
Hallo
Ich suche ein Kontaktformular für meinen Blog.
Ich möchte dieses Kontaktformular in denn Blog binden es muss PHP sein.
Hat da jemand eine Simple Lösung?
Sollte so aussehen:
Name:
Email:
Betreff:
Text:




------------------------------

Thx schonmal

boehser enkel
08.06.2009, 17:28
es gibt genug plugins dafür (direkt für wp) einfach mal googlen das reicht -.-

n00kie
08.06.2009, 17:37
Mh, welches Blogscript nutzt du denn?

picker
08.06.2009, 17:43
denn ganz neuen

kriw
08.06.2009, 17:45
Was meinst du mit den Ganz neuen?
MEinst du Wordpres oder wie?

DoS
08.06.2009, 17:46
guck mal ein paar threads unter dir....


in html:


Ich will ja nichts sagen, aber wir befinden uns in einem HTML- Forum ;-)





<html>
<head>
<title>Kontaktformular</titel>
</head>
<body>
<form action="mailto:BeispielAdresse@googlemail.de" method="post" enctype="text/plain">

Ihr Vorname: <Input Name="Vornamez"><br>
Ihr Nachname: <Input Name="Nachnamez"><br>
<br>
<h2> Benutzerdaten</h2> <br>
Loginname: <Input Name="loginz">
<br>
Passwort: <Input Name="Vornamez" type=password>
<br>
Was ist ihr Grund für ihr Kontaktieren?
<br>
<textarea name="warum" rows=5 cols=20>Text hier rein</textarea>
<br>
Sind Sie mit den Regeln einverstanden (Siehe Regelwerk)?
<Input type=checkbox name="einverstandenz">
<br>
Wie wichtig ihre Angelegenheit:
<br>
<select name="priori" size=3>
<option value="Nr.1">Sehr wichtig</option>
<option value="Nr.2" selected>wichtig</option>
<option value="Nr.3">weniger wichtig</option>
</select>

<br>
<input type=submit name="Los" value=Abschicken>
<input type=reset name="back" value=Zuruecksetzen>
</form>

</html>


in php:


Try this:


<?php
// Hier alles einstellen:
$email = 'test@doamin.bla';
$betreff = 'Kontaktformular';
$msg = 'Eine neue Nachricht von ##nick##

Nachricht:
##msg##';

// Ab hier nichts mehr aendern!!!!!1111einseinself
$file = $_SERVER["SCRIPT_NAME"];

if((isset($_POST['msg']) && $_POST['msg'] != '')
&& (isset($_POST['nick']) && $_POST['nick'] != ''))
{
$msg = str_replace('##nick##', $_POST['nick'], str_replace('##msg##', $_POST['msg'], $msg));
mail($email, $betreff, $msg."\n\n~~ gs-form-mailer ~~");

// Um einem Reload auszuweichen...
header('Location: ' . $file . '?done');
}

if(isset($_GET['done']))
{
// Hier kommt dann dein eigener Bedankstext oder was auch immer...
?>

Vielen Danke<br />
<br />
Wir werden bald mit ihnen Kontakt aufnehmen!<br />

<?php
}
else
{
// Hier das abschickformular
?>

<b>Kontaktformular</b><br /><br />

<form action="<?php echo $file; ?>" method="post">
Name: <input name="nick"><br />
Nachricht:<br />
<textarea cols="30" rows="10" name="msg"></textarea>
</form>

<?php
}
?>


Die genauen Dinge die du brauchst,wirst du ja kurz ändern können

gruß

H4x0r007
09.06.2009, 14:00
Es wurde alles gesagt. Wir machen nicht deine Hausaufgaben. Lerne PHP und schreibe es selbst oder google und finde eines, das deinen Bedürfnissen entspricht.

Closed